服务器性能的关键因素包括处理器速度、内存容量、硬盘类型和大小、网络带宽等。评测方法主要有基准测试、负载测试、压力测试和稳定性测试。基准测试是通过运行特定的程序来评估服务器的处理能力;负载测试是模拟真实环境下的访问量来测试服务器的性能;压力测试是不断增加服务器的负载,直到其崩溃,以测试其最大处理能力;稳定性测试是在长时间运行下,测试服务器的稳定性和可靠性。
本文目录导读:
在当今的数字化时代,服务器作为企业和个人数据存储、处理和传输的核心设备,其性能直接影响到业务运行的效率和稳定性,选择一款性能优越的服务器至关重要,本文将深入探讨服务器性能的关键因素,并提供一些实用的评测方法,帮助您在购买服务器时做出明智的决策。
服务器性能的关键因素
1、处理器(CPU)
处理器是服务器的核心部件,负责执行计算和逻辑操作,处理器的性能直接决定了服务器的运算速度,在选择服务器时,应关注处理器的架构、核心数、主频、缓存等参数,目前市场上主流的服务器处理器品牌有英特尔(Intel)和AMD。
2、内存(RAM)
内存是服务器用于临时存储数据和程序的地方,对于服务器的性能也有着重要影响,内存的大小和速度直接影响着服务器处理数据的速度,在选择服务器时,应关注内存的类型(如DDR4)、容量、频率等参数。
3、硬盘(HDD/SSD)
硬盘是服务器用于长期存储数据的地方,硬盘的性能直接影响着数据的读写速度和服务器的响应速度,在选择服务器时,应关注硬盘的类型(如机械硬盘、固态硬盘)、容量、转速、缓存等参数。
4、网络接口(NIC)
网络接口是服务器与外部网络连接的桥梁,其性能直接影响着服务器的网络传输速度,在选择服务器时,应关注网络接口的类型(如千兆以太网、万兆以太网)、速率等参数。
5、扩展性
服务器的扩展性是指服务器在硬件和软件方面的升级能力,一个具有良好扩展性的服务器可以随着业务的发展进行逐步升级,从而降低整体拥有成本,在选择服务器时,应关注服务器的扩展槽位、支持的处理器类型、内存最大容量等参数。
服务器性能评测方法
1、基准测试
基准测试是评估服务器性能的常用方法,通过运行特定的测试软件,可以获取服务器在各种工作负载下的性能数据,常用的基准测试软件有SPEC CPU、PassMark、Geekbench等,通过对比不同服务器的基准测试结果,可以直观地了解服务器的性能差异。
2、实际应用场景测试
除了基准测试,还可以通过模拟实际应用场景来评测服务器性能,可以通过运行数据库、虚拟化、大数据分析等应用,测试服务器在实际应用中的表现,这种方法更接近实际使用场景,有助于更准确地评估服务器性能。
3、压力测试
压力测试是通过给服务器施加超出正常工作负载的压力,测试服务器在极限情况下的性能表现和稳定性,常用的压力测试工具有LoadRunner、JMeter等,通过压力测试,可以发现服务器在高负载下可能出现的性能瓶颈和故障点。
4、功耗和散热测试
服务器的功耗和散热性能直接影响着服务器的稳定性和运行成本,可以通过专业的测试仪器对服务器的功耗和散热性能进行测量,以评估服务器的节能和环保性能。
服务器性能是选择服务器时需要关注的重要因素,通过对处理器、内存、硬盘、网络接口等关键部件的性能进行评估,以及对服务器进行基准测试、实际应用场景测试、压力测试和功耗散热测试,可以帮助您选购到性能优越、稳定可靠的服务器,为业务发展提供有力支持。
服务器性能与应用场景的关系
不同的应用场景对服务器性能的需求是不同的,在选择服务器时,应充分考虑应用场景的特点,以便选购到性能合适的服务器,以下是一些常见应用场景对服务器性能的需求:
1、Web服务器
Web服务器需要处理大量的并发访问请求,对处理器和内存的性能要求较高,Web服务器还需要具备良好的扩展性和网络接口性能,以便应对不断增长的访问量。
2、数据库服务器
数据库服务器需要处理大量的数据读写和查询请求,对处理器和内存的性能要求较高,数据库服务器还需要具备高速的硬盘性能,以便提高数据读写速度。
3、虚拟化服务器
虚拟化服务器需要承载多个虚拟化环境,对处理器、内存和网络接口的性能要求较高,虚拟化服务器还需要具备良好的扩展性,以便根据业务需求进行逐步升级。
4、大数据分析服务器
大数据分析服务器需要处理海量的数据,对处理器和内存的性能要求较高,大数据分析服务器还需要具备高速的硬盘性能和网络接口性能,以便提高数据处理速度。
服务器性能与应用场景密切相关,在选择服务器时,应根据应用场景的特点,综合考虑处理器、内存、硬盘、网络接口等关键部件的性能,以确保选购到性能合适的服务器,通过基准测试、实际应用场景测试、压力测试和功耗散热测试等方法,可以更准确地评估服务器性能,为业务发展提供有力支持。